ALEXANDRIA, Va., Feb. 24 -- United States Patent no. 12,562,067, issued on Feb. 24, was assigned to IMAGEKEEPER LLC (Las Vegas).
"Unmanned aerial vehicle management" was invented by Jerry Speasl (Las Vegas), Mike Patterson (Sherman, Texas) and Marc Roberts (St. Louis).
According to the abstract* released by the U.S. Patent & Trademark Office: "A base module may be used to receive and house one or more unmanned aerial vehicles (UAVs) via one or more cavities. The base module receives commands from a manager device and identifies a flight plan that allows a UAV to execute the received commands.
